Transaction 3827eec89abd33b614f0370b930b69146c890a957f57db949e2a0dd3aa3ffb69
1 Input
1 Output
-
3827eec89abd33b614f0370b930b69146c890a957f57db949e2a0dd3aa3ffb69:0
- value
- 53508465
- script pubkey
- OP_0 OP_PUSHBYTES_20 7445a0aabce065fa3a1eee9a18f754fe226a809f
- address
- bc1qw3z6p24uupjl5ws7a6dp3a65lc3x4qyluqzl88